About UBA
Ukrainian Bar Association (UBA) - all-Ukrainian public organization, founded in 2002 to bring together lawyers for a strong and influential professional community, which would become a powerful voice of the legal profession of our country. Along with the common goal of implementing the Rule of Law, increasing legal awareness and legal culture in society, the Ukrainian Bar Association is committed to the development of the legal profession, improvement of legislation, implementation of ethical standards in provision of legal services, protection of professional rights of the UBA members and human rights in general. From the moment of its foundation the UBA have been constantly expanding its activities, as well as the number of tasks to be performed. With such rapid development the organization remained on the fundamental postulates of its existence: independence, openness, indifference towards politics, democracy, equality of members, etc.
